Thankfully, most of homeowners' insurance policies will certainly cover any wind damages or perhaps wind-driven rainfall due to a hurricane. Nonetheless, home insurance does not supply coverage for flooding problems throughout a hurricane tornado surge. Buying flooding insurance policy is often a good concept to give you an included layer of security. Open-peril plans will cover all of the problems unless it's a particularly omitted peril.

Instead, homeowner need to buy separate flooding insurance if they intend to be covered for flood-related damage. Homes and homes with home loans that are located in risky flood locations are required to have flood insurance coverage. Most standard homeowners insurance plan cover the residence and personal valuables if they are harmed due to extreme cold. If a pipe ruptureds due to the chilly, the pipe may not be covered, but the damage it creates must be. Personal effects coverage typically imposes limitations on the quantity the home insurer will pay for details kinds of building. For instance, a property owners insurance coverage may cover an optimum of $1,500 worth of fashion jewelry despite whether the homeowner had a useful jewel collection. The cost of flooding insurance policy depends upon your home's flood danger, the structure's attributes, insurance coverage quantity, policy kind, insurer and insurance deductible. The typical price of flooding insurance policy from the National Flooding Insurance Coverage Program is $859 a year, according to a Forbes Consultant evaluation of flood insurance coverage prices. Obligation homeowners insurance coverage come with an established monetary limitation. For instance, policyholders may have the ability to buy anywhere from $50,000 in liability insurance coverage to $500,000 or more. With substitute worth protection, the policyholder would certainly obtain the cash to replace the lost building. Market value coverage would certainly supply a payout amounting to the current worth of the home on the open market.
